Okay, now things are beginning to get a tad creepy. It seems the viral marketing has begun for this mysterious J.J. Abrams-produced "Cloverfield" flick. We already brought you the teaser website earlier today, and now two new sites have popped up. (Note: Did you notice the creature in between the two girls in that website photo? What the hell is that thing?) First, there's a blog that exists solely to point out how some dude named Ethan Haas was wrong. I'm not sure what it is he's wrong about, but the author seems obsessed with debunking anything Haas has to say. Now, once you're on that site, there's a link for another one -- EthanHaasWasRight.com. That site opens up to a graphic of a partially concealed ball (is that the so-called monster inside?), which features a number of odd symbols on its outer shell. There's also a city skyline in the background. Wait, there's more!
This isn't just a ball, it's a game. If you click on the ball, six symbols will pop up. Memorize the order in which the symbols pop up, then go back and click on those same six symbols. If you screw up, it will just repeat the pattern for you. Once you get that right, a grainy video featuring some guy (named Dan?) in a baseball hat appears. In it, he talks about how Ethan Haas predicted all this was going to happen, and that since we found the video, we're obviously in on the whole thing too. There's something about August 1st being an important day (missed that part), and then the video ends. Afterward, another game pops up; one that's a lot more intricate. There's three stars in the sky and some sort of oval-shaped puzzle (filled with symbols) in the center of the screen. If you wave your cursor over the star located on the far right, you'll see a sequence of symbols pop up on screen. That's as far as I got, as I'm not sure how to fit those symbols into the oval-shaped thingy.
I have no idea how this all fits into the film (I assume Ethan Haas will be a major character), but I do know that I'm having a ball with the little pieces they're unveiling each day. Most of the time the marketing turns out to be better than the actual film, but I'm hoping that's not the case this time. Head on over to these sites and definitely let us know what you think. From the e-mail:
"If you're receiving this auto-response message it means that I've gone into hiding. You should be careful now, too. They're likely to start coming after all of us in an attempt to keep the balance of power in their favor. But remember, as our numbers increase as a group, the weaker they'll become.
As you recruit new people to our cause, you might need to share this message as guidance for how to navigate the 5 locks to the key code...
1) The first lock will test your memory. Follow the trail of light and sound, but be careful -- one wrong move will send you back to the beginning.
2) For the second lock, you may need to look to the stars. They will help you find HAAS who will lead your way.
3) The third lock will require you to extinguish all lights but one. Only with one light remaining will you be able to proceed.
4) The fourth lock will let you move all 4 pieces through the control of one. However, unless the three key pieces are simultaneously placed into position, you will not be granted access.
5) The fifth lock will be the toughest. Seek help again from the stars to reveal your key and the message that you must decode. The two working together will open the way.
Good luck.
Van"
